+/**
+ * Mock implementation of {@link FaultAwareWebServiceConnection}. Implements {@link ResponseActions} to form a fluent
+ * API.
+ *
+ * @author Arjen Poutsma
+ * @author Lukas Krecan
+ * @since 2.0
+ */
+class MockSenderConnection implements FaultAwareWebServiceConnection, ResponseActions {
+
+ private final List requestMatchers = new LinkedList();
+
+ private URI uri;
+
+ private boolean lastConnection = false;
+
+ private WebServiceMessage request;
+
+ private ResponseCallback responseCallback;
+
+ void addRequestMatcher(RequestMatcher requestMatcher) {
+ Assert.notNull(requestMatcher, "'requestMatcher' must not be null");
+ requestMatchers.add(requestMatcher);
+ }
+
+ void setUri(URI uri) {
+ Assert.notNull(uri, "'uri' must not be null");
+ this.uri = uri;
+ }
+
+ void lastConnection() {
+ lastConnection = true;
+ }
+
+ // ResponseActions implementation
+
+ public ResponseActions andExpect(RequestMatcher requestMatcher) {
+ addRequestMatcher(requestMatcher);
+ return this;
+ }
+
+ public void andRespond(ResponseCallback responseCallback) {
+ Assert.notNull(responseCallback, "'responseCallback' must not be null");
+ this.responseCallback = responseCallback;
+ }
+
+ // FaultAwareWebServiceConnection implementation
+
+ public void send(WebServiceMessage message) throws IOException {
+ if (!requestMatchers.isEmpty()) {
+ for (RequestMatcher requestMatcher : requestMatchers) {
+ requestMatcher.match(uri, message);
+ }
+ }
+ else {
+ throw new AssertionError("Unexpected send() for [" + message + "]");
+ }
+ this.request = message;
+ }
+
+ public WebServiceMessage receive(WebServiceMessageFactory messageFactory) throws IOException {
+ if (responseCallback != null) {
+ WebServiceMessage response = messageFactory.createWebServiceMessage();
+ responseCallback.doWithResponse(request, response);
+ return response;
+ }
+ else {
+ return null;
+ }
+ }
+
+ public URI getUri() {
+ return uri;
+ }
+
+ public boolean hasError() throws IOException {
+ return responseCallback instanceof ErrorResponseCallback;
+ }
+
+ public String getErrorMessage() throws IOException {
+ if (responseCallback instanceof ErrorResponseCallback) {
+ return ((ErrorResponseCallback) responseCallback).getErrorMessage();
+ }
+ else {
+ return null;
+ }
+ }
+
+ public boolean hasFault() throws IOException {
+ return responseCallback instanceof SoapFaultResponseCallback;
+ }
+
+ public void setFault(boolean fault) throws IOException {
+ // Do nothing
+ }
+
+ public void close() throws IOException {
+ requestMatchers.clear();
+ request = null;
+ responseCallback = null;
+ uri = null;
+ if (lastConnection) {
+ MockWebServiceMessageSenderHolder.clear();
+ }
+ }
+
+}

+/**
+ * @author Arjen Poutsma
+ * @author Lukas Krecan
+ * @since 2.0
+ */
+public abstract class WebServiceMock {
+
+ public static void mockWebServiceTemplate(WebServiceTemplate webServiceTemplate) {
+ Assert.notNull(webServiceTemplate, "'webServiceTemplate' must not be null");
+
+ MockWebServiceMessageSender mockMessageSender = new MockWebServiceMessageSender();
+ webServiceTemplate.setMessageSender(mockMessageSender);
+ MockWebServiceMessageSenderHolder.set(mockMessageSender);
+ }
+
+ /**
+ * Records an expectation specified by the given {@link RequestMatcher}. Returns a {@link ResponseActions} object
+ * that allows for setting up the response, or more expectations.
+ *
+ * @param requestMatcher the request matcher expected
+ * @return the response actions
+ */
+ public static ResponseActions expect(RequestMatcher requestMatcher) {
+ MockWebServiceMessageSender messageSender = MockWebServiceMessageSenderHolder.get();
+ Assert.state(messageSender != null,
+ "WebServiceTemplate has not been mocked. Did you call mockWebServiceTemplate() ?");
+
+ MockSenderConnection connection = messageSender.expectNewConnection();
+ connection.addRequestMatcher(requestMatcher);
+ return connection;
+ }
+
+ // RequestMatchers
+
+ /**
+ * Expects the given String XML payload.
+ *
+ * @param payload the XML payload
+ * @return the request matcher
+ */
+ public static RequestMatcher payload(String payload) {
+ Assert.notNull(payload, "'payload' must not be null");
+ return new PayloadMatcher(new StringSource(payload));
+ }
+
+ /**
+ * Expects the given {@link Source} XML payload.
+ *
+ * @param payload the XML payload
+ * @return the request matcher
+ */
+ public static RequestMatcher payload(Source payload) {
+ Assert.notNull(payload, "'payload' must not be null");
+ return new PayloadMatcher(payload);
+ }
+
+ /**
+ * Expects the given {@link Resource} XML payload.
+ *
+ * @param payload the XML payload
+ * @return the request matcher
+ */
+ public static RequestMatcher payload(Resource payload) {
+ Assert.notNull(payload, "'payload' must not be null");
+ return new PayloadMatcher(createResourceSource(payload));
+ }
+
+ /**
+ * Expects the given SOAP header in the outgoing message.
+ *
+ * @param soapHeaderName the qualified name of the SOAP header to expect
+ * @return the request matcher
+ */
+ public static RequestMatcher soapHeader(QName soapHeaderName) {
+ Assert.notNull(soapHeaderName, "'soapHeaderName' must not be null");
+ return new SoapHeaderMatcher(soapHeaderName);
+ }
+
+ /**
+ * Expects a connection to the given URI.
+ *
+ * @param uri the String uri expected to connect to
+ * @return the request matcher
+ */
+ public static RequestMatcher connectionTo(String uri) {
+ Assert.notNull(uri, "'uri' must not be null");
+ return connectionTo(URI.create(uri));
+ }
+
+ /**
+ * Expects a connection to the given URI.
+ *
+ * @param uri the String uri expected to connect to
+ * @return the request matcher
+ */
+ public static RequestMatcher connectionTo(URI uri) {
+ Assert.notNull(uri, "'uri' must not be null");
+ return new UriMatcher(uri);
+ }
+
+ // ResponseCallbacks
+
+ /**
+ * Respond with the given String XML as payload response.
+ *
+ * @param payload the response payload
+ * @return the response callback
+ */
+ public static ResponseCallback withPayload(String payload) {
+ Assert.notNull(payload, "'payload' must not be null");
+ return new PayloadResponseCallback(new StringSource(payload));
+ }
+
+ /**
+ * Respond with the given {@link Source} XML as payload response.
+ *
+ * @param payload the response payload
+ * @return the response callback
+ */
+ public static ResponseCallback withPayload(Source payload) {
+ Assert.notNull(payload, "'payload' must not be null");
+ return new PayloadResponseCallback(payload);
+ }
+
+ /**
+ * Respond with the given {@link Resource} XML as payload response.
+ *
+ * @param payload the response payload
+ * @return the response callback
+ */
+ public static ResponseCallback withPayload(Resource payload) {
+ Assert.notNull(payload, "'payload' must not be null");
+ return new PayloadResponseCallback(createResourceSource(payload));
+ }
+
+ /**
+ * Respond with an error.
+ *
+ * @param errorMessage the error message
+ * @return the response callback
+ * @see org.springframework.ws.transport.WebServiceConnection#hasError()
+ * @see org.springframework.ws.transport.WebServiceConnection#getErrorMessage()
+ */
+ public static ResponseCallback withError(String errorMessage) {
+ Assert.hasLength(errorMessage, "'errorMessage' must not be empty");
+ return new ErrorResponseCallback(errorMessage);
+ }
+
+ /**
+ * Respond with an {@link IOException}.
+ *
+ * @param ioException the exception to be thrown
+ * @return the response callback
+ */
+ public static ResponseCallback withException(IOException ioException) {
+ Assert.notNull(ioException, "'ioException' must not be null");
+ return new ExceptionResponseCallback(ioException);
+ }
+
+ /**
+ * Respond with an {@link RuntimeException}.
+ *
+ * @param ex the runtime exception to be thrown
+ * @return the response callback
+ */
+ public static ResponseCallback withException(RuntimeException ex) {
+ Assert.notNull(ex, "'ex' must not be null");
+ return new ExceptionResponseCallback(ex);
+ }
+
+ /**
+ * Respond with a {@code MustUnderstand} fault.
+ *
+ * @param faultStringOrReason the SOAP 1.1 fault string or SOAP 1.2 reason text
+ * @param locale the language of faultStringOrReason. Optional for SOAP 1.1
+ * @see org.springframework.ws.soap.SoapBody#addMustUnderstandFault(String, Locale)
+ */
+ public static ResponseCallback withMustUnderstandFault(String faultStringOrReason, Locale locale) {
+ Assert.hasLength(faultStringOrReason, "'faultStringOrReason' must not be empty");
+ return SoapFaultResponseCallback.createMustUnderstandFault(faultStringOrReason, locale);
+ }
+ /**
+ * Respond with a {@code Client} (SOAP 1.1) or {@code Sender} (SOAP 1.2) fault.
+ *
+ * @param faultStringOrReason the SOAP 1.1 fault string or SOAP 1.2 reason text
+ * @param locale the language of faultStringOrReason. Optional for SOAP 1.1
+ * @see org.springframework.ws.soap.SoapBody#addClientOrSenderFault(String, Locale)
+ */
+ public static ResponseCallback withClientOrSenderFault(String faultStringOrReason, Locale locale) {
+ Assert.hasLength(faultStringOrReason, "'faultStringOrReason' must not be empty");
+ return SoapFaultResponseCallback.createClientOrSenderFault(faultStringOrReason, locale);
+ }
+
+ /**
+ * Respond with a {@code Server} (SOAP 1.1) or {@code Receiver} (SOAP 1.2) fault.
+ *
+ * @param faultStringOrReason the SOAP 1.1 fault string or SOAP 1.2 reason text
+ * @param locale the language of faultStringOrReason. Optional for SOAP 1.1
+ * @see org.springframework.ws.soap.SoapBody#addServerOrReceiverFault(String, Locale)
+ */
+ public static ResponseCallback withServerOrReceiverFault(String faultStringOrReason, Locale locale) {
+ Assert.hasLength(faultStringOrReason, "'faultStringOrReason' must not be empty");
+ return SoapFaultResponseCallback.createServerOrReceiverFault(faultStringOrReason, locale);
+ }
+
+ /**
+ * Respond with a {@code VersionMismatch} fault.
+ *
+ * @param faultStringOrReason the SOAP 1.1 fault string or SOAP 1.2 reason text
+ * @param locale the language of faultStringOrReason. Optional for SOAP 1.1
+ * @see org.springframework.ws.soap.SoapBody#addVersionMismatchFault(String, Locale)
+ */
+ public static ResponseCallback withVersionMismatchFault(String faultStringOrReason, Locale locale) {
+ Assert.hasLength(faultStringOrReason, "'faultStringOrReason' must not be empty");
+ return SoapFaultResponseCallback.createVersionMismatchFault(faultStringOrReason, locale);
+ }
+
+
+ private static ResourceSource createResourceSource(Resource resource) {
+ try {
+ return new ResourceSource(resource);
+ }
+ catch (IOException ex) {
+ throw new IllegalArgumentException(resource + " could not be opened", ex);
+ }
+ }
+
+
+}
